What is the meaning of hostility?
Definition
noun (English)
1. (uncountable) The state of being hostile.Examples: "My resentment and anger towards you caused hostility and a division between us."; "There is no hostilitie so excellent, as that which is absolutely Christian."; "But with Goodison Park openly directing its full hostility towards Atkinson, Liverpool went ahead when Carroll turned in his first Premier League goal of the season after 70 minutes."Synonyms: antagonism, opposition, enmity, animosity, antipathy, hatred, unfriendlinessuncountable
2. (countable) A hostile action, especially a military action. See hostilities for specific plural definition.Examples: "As the revivals died down in the 1740s, the revivalist camp made concessions to their opponents, admonished prorevivalists who continued with the hostilities, and generally sought to heal divisions."Synonyms: war, fighting, combatcountable
